WebNov 3, 2024 · The House of Lords has rejected government plans to scrap the triple lock on state pension for this year. In a debate on this legislation, peers backed an amendment put down by former pensions minister Ros Altmann to restore the link with the state pension and earnings. A total of 220 votes were in favour of this amendment, and 178 against. WebNov 5, 2024 · The triple lock would have meant a rise of 8.3 per cent in line with average earnings growth. This would have equated to a rise of almost £800 a year for pensioners on the full, new state pension.
